I'm super happy to be back on Lawn Fawn YouTube Channel to continue my Christmas in July card series! Today I'm showcasing this bright rainbow shaker card that I hope will inspire you to use non traditional colors on Christmas cards.

I started right away with the background, and cut a Stitched Snowflake panel that I colored using distress oxide inks: kitsch flamingo, squeezed lemonade, cracked pistachio, peacock feathers and wilted violet. Once my rainbow panel was done, I added a few white splatters all over it. And while it was drying, I stamped, cut and colored some images.


Next I created the shaker. I used the second Small stitched rectangle to cut an opening right in the middle of the rainbow panel. At the back of that panel I added double sided tape on the four edges and stuck a piece of vellum. Next I added two layers of foam tape at the back of the panel, all around the opening. I applied powder inside the opening on the foam edges in order to make those edges non sticky, and then added a shaker mix on the vellum. I peeled the backing off the foam tape, and attach a piece of Really Rainbow Christmas paper to totally close the shaker.

Next I decorated the front of the panel. I cut three Stitched Scalloped frames out of white cardstock, and layered those three pieces on top of each other to frame our shaker window nicely.


I cut a Sweet Scripty Word out of Gold Glitter cardstock, and I also white heat embossed the first part of my sentiment on a Black Licorice Everyday Sentiment Banner. And then I stuck all those different elements + images on my card. I attached the panel on a white card base, and as always I finished my card by adding white highlights and details to the images.

I'm back with more Christmas in July inspiration. Today's cards feature some new products by Spellbinders, and for the first time I'm sharing a process video in which I use the Glimmer Hot Foil System.

I picked three colored cardstock by The Stamp Market to create three different cards using the same pattern: dark green, turquoise & white. I cut a 5,25 x 4" panel out of each colored cardstock, and started by foiling each panel using the Crossed lines card front glimmer plate. I paired each panel with a type of foil: dark green + Polished Brass Foil, turquoise + Silver Foil, and white + Matte Gold Foil. Once each panel was foiled, I attached each of them on a matching 5,5 x 4,25" card base using foam mounted tape.

I also foiled three different Merry Glimmer Sentiments on black cardstock using the same three types of foil as before, I cut them using the coordinating dies, and then stuck a sentiment in the middle of each card using foam squares.

Next I created poinsettias using the Jasmine die set to decorate each card. For the dark green card, I went with red poinsettias, for the turquoise card I went with light blue poinsettias, and for the white card I went with a rainbow set of poinsettias. I also added some shine to those flowers using mirror cardstock, and as for the center pieces, I cut them all using dies from the Simply Perfect Layered Blooms die set.

I arranged the poinsettias on each card, and glued them using foam squares again, and for the final details, I added a few jewels on each panel.

I'm so happy to be back on Sunny Studio blog with more Christmas in July inspiration! Today I'm featuring the gorgeous Ocean view stamp set, and a cute snowman from Feeling frosty that I turned into a sandman.

I started off with the coloring. I stamped the Ocean view image on a large piece of cardstock, and colored it using my alcohol markers. And I picked a few additional stamps from different sets to complete my scene:

Christmas critters: the Christmas hat
Farm fresh: a crow that will become a seagull
Balloon rides: the sun
Savanna safari: the small rocks + grass


I wanted both crabs to look at the sandman. One of them was already looking in the right direction, but the other one was not. So I stamped a third crab and cut his eyes off, and I stuck those eyes on the second crab to make him look at the sandman.

I trimmed the Ocean view panel into a 5,5 x 4,25" portrait panel, and then used the coordinating die to get rid of the top of the panel. I also cut a piece of Spring sunburst pattern paper to make the sky, and I attached both pieces on a card base.

I stamped my sentiment at the bottom of the panel using words from two different sets: "Have a" + "Christmas" from Lazy Christmas, and "Clawsome" from Best fishes to get the following phrase "Have a clawsome Christmas". And next I attached all the images on the panel using foam squares.


As always I finished my card by adding highlights and details to the images using a white gel pen, I added a bunch of dots on the ocean lines to bring a reflection effect to the waves.

I'm continuing to celebrate "Christmas in July" with this fun Christmas at the beach box card showcasing the adorable Kiddie Pool stamp set by Sunny Studio. As you can see on the pictures, my little scene is quite busy, I picked some additional images from different stamp sets:


Beach Babies - balloon, sandcastle, parasol, bag, sunscreen and bucket
Beach Buddies - sunglasses
Scenic Route - strings of lights
Penguins Pals - penguins for their hats
Fintastic Friends - seaweeds

As always I started off by stamping the images using an alcohol marker friendly black ink, cut them all using the coordinating dies and then colored everything using my alcohol markers, and to stay in the Christmas theme, I obviously used a lot of red.

Next I worked on the pop-up box card. I cut all the different elements to build it, including some panels using papers from Spring Sunburst + All Is Bright + Very Merry. Please watch the video (linked down below) to see how this pop-up box card was put together.


Once the box card was assembled, I attached all my cute images inside of it, using glue dots mostly, as well as liquid glue at some places. And to give the illusion that some of the images (balloon + water splatters) are in the air, I stuck those images on thin strips of acetate using glue dots, and then attached those strips inside the box using glue dots again.


For the final details, I cut a yellow frame that I attached around the window on the front of the box card. I also used a die from the Stitched Rectangle die set to cut a banner out of black cardstock, and white heat embossed my sentiment "Warm thoughts for a joyful Christmas season" from Foxy Christmas on it.
